Water tank of horizontal casting machine

By installing an adjustable baffle plate and fasteners in the water tank of the horizontal casting machine, the problems of complex baffle plate height adjustment and insufficient water return tank width are solved. This enables rapid adjustment of the baffle plate height and effective drainage of water in the water tank, improving casting safety and cooling efficiency.

[0001] This utility model relates to the technical field of aluminum ingot casting equipment, and in particular to a water tank for a horizontal casting machine. Background Technology

[0002] A horizontal casting machine is a device that continuously casts metal in a horizontal direction by continuously pouring molten metal. It has the advantages of high efficiency, energy saving and environmental protection, and is one of the indispensable pieces of equipment in modern industrial production.

[0003] Currently, in the continuous casting process of aluminum ingots, the first step is to draw the high-temperature molten aluminum from the smelting furnace and guide it into the mold of the horizontal casting machine through a distributor to ensure that the molten aluminum can be evenly and stably distributed to each mold. Then, the mold is cooled down by water stored in a water tank at the bottom of the mold to quickly cool down the molten aluminum and solidify it into aluminum ingots. A baffle plate is also installed in the water tank to maintain the water level in the tank, thereby ensuring that the aluminum ingots in the mold can be fully cooled.

[0004] However, the height of the baffle in the existing technology is fixed. If the baffle is found to be too high or too low during on-site use, the height can only be adjusted by cutting or welding, which is cumbersome and time-consuming. In addition, the presence of the mold results in the distance between the baffle and the sides of the water tank being too narrow, which leads to insufficient width of the return water tank. When the water volume in the inlet pipe is large, the inlet water volume is likely to exceed the return water volume, making it impossible for the water in the tank to be completely drained. This results in the water level in the tank being too high, causing water to enter the mold. The mold contains high-temperature molten aluminum, and the contact between the water and the high-temperature molten aluminum will create a huge safety hazard. Utility Model Content

[0005] This utility model provides a water tank for a horizontal casting machine to solve the technical problems in the prior art, such as the complicated adjustment of the height of the baffle plate leading to long adjustment time and the narrow width of the return water tank causing water to enter the casting mold and creating safety hazards.

[0006] To solve the above problems, the horizontal casting machine water tank provided by this utility model adopts the following technical solution:

[0007] A horizontal casting machine water tank, comprising:

[0008] The main body of the water tank is mounted on the frame and extends along the conveying direction of the main body of the horizontal casting machine;

[0009] Two adjustable baffles are installed inside the main body of the water tank and located on two opposite sides along the length of the main body of the water tank. The adjustable baffles and the side walls of the main body of the water tank form a drainage channel for drainage. The adjustable baffles include a first baffle and a second baffle from bottom to top. The first baffle is fixedly installed at the bottom of the main body of the water tank.

[0010] The first baffle plate includes a first plate segment, a second plate segment, and a third plate segment connected sequentially from bottom to top. The first plate segment and the third plate segment both extend vertically upward. The second plate segment is inclined from bottom to top toward the side wall of the water tank body. The third plate segment has a vertically extending slot. The second baffle plate and the third plate segment are connected by fasteners inserted into the slot.

[0011] The distance between the first plate segment and the side wall of the water tank body is greater than the distance between the third plate segment and the side wall of the water tank body.

[0012] The beneficial effects of the horizontal casting machine water tank provided by this utility model are:

[0013] 1. By setting an adjustable baffle including a first baffle and a second baffle, a slot is opened on the top of the first baffle, and a fastener is connected between the top of the second baffle and the first baffle by passing through the slot. In actual use, the installation height of the second baffle can be adjusted by adjusting the position of the fastener in the slot, thereby realizing the adjustment of the overall height of the adjustable baffle. The adjustment process is simple and greatly saves the time spent adjusting the height of the baffle.

[0014] 2. By configuring the first baffle plate as comprising a first plate segment, a second plate segment, and a third plate segment connected sequentially from bottom to top, with the first and third plate segments extending vertically upwards and the second plate segment inclined towards the side wall of the water tank body from bottom to top, the distance between the first plate segment and the side wall of the water tank body is made greater than the distance between the third plate segment and the side wall of the water tank body. This increases the width of the drainage channel without affecting the movement of the mold, thereby increasing the drainage capacity of the water tank body. While ensuring the cooling effect of the water tank body, it effectively prevents cooling water from entering the mold, greatly improving the safety of the mold cooling operation.

[0015] Through the above-mentioned design, this utility model effectively solves the technical problems in the prior art, such as the complex adjustment of the height of the baffle plate leading to long adjustment time and the narrow width of the return water tank causing water to enter the mold and creating safety hazards.

[0016] Furthermore, the fastener includes a bolt and a nut that mates with the bolt.

[0017] Furthermore, connectors are welded to the four corners of the bottom of the water tank body, and the connectors are provided with first threaded holes. The frame is provided with corresponding second threaded holes, so that the water tank body can be installed on the frame by bolts passing through the first threaded holes and the second threaded holes.

[0018] Beneficial effects: Installing the main body of the sink onto the frame with bolts makes the installation and disassembly of the sink body more convenient, and facilitates the maintenance and replacement of the sink body.

[0019] Furthermore, a water inlet is provided at the bottom of the main body of the water tank, and a water inlet component is provided at the water inlet. The water inlet component has a water outlet hole for supplying water to the main body of the water tank.

[0020] Furthermore, there is one water inlet, which is located at the center of the bottom of the main body of the water tank.

[0021] Beneficial effects: By placing the water inlet at the center of the bottom of the water tank, cold water can be ensured to flow from the middle of the tank to both sides. The cold water cools the bottom of the mold and then heats it up. The heated water flows to the drain tank and is discharged, which can make full use of the cold water and ensure the cooling effect.

[0022] Furthermore, the cross-section of the water inlet is a trapezoid that is narrower at the top and wider at the bottom, and the water outlet is located on the two inclined sides of the trapezoid. Alternatively, the cross-section of the water inlet is rectangular, and the water outlet is provided on both sides facing the two first plate segments.

[0023] Furthermore, the water inlet has a rectangular cross-section, and the water outlet is provided on the sides facing the two first plate segments.

[0024] Furthermore, there are two water inlets, which are respectively located on opposite sides of the two first plate segments, and each water inlet is equipped with a water inlet component.

[0025] Furthermore, both of the water inlets are rectangular structures, and each has a water inlet hole on its opposite side.

[0026] Furthermore, the water inlet includes a water outlet pipe, the end of which is equipped with a water outlet nozzle, and the angle between the water outlet nozzle and the horizontal plane is an acute angle, an obtuse angle, or a right angle.

[0027] Furthermore, the number of water inlets is three, and the three water inlets are respectively located at the center of the bottom of the water tank body and on both sides of the bottom of the water tank body.

[0028] Beneficial effect: By installing water inlets at the center and on both sides of the bottom of the main body of the water tank, the supply of cold water in the main body of the water tank can be guaranteed even when the water inlet pressure is insufficient. Attached Figure Description

[0038] It should be noted that the main concept of the horizontal casting machine water tank provided by this utility model is as follows: An adjustable baffle plate is installed inside the water tank body. A slot is opened at the top of the first section of the adjustable baffle plate. The second baffle plate is connected to the first baffle plate by fasteners inserted into the slot. The installation height of the second baffle plate can be adjusted by adjusting the position of the fasteners in the slot, thereby adjusting the overall height of the adjustable baffle plate to match the height of the molten aluminum in the mold. The adjustment process is simple and time-saving. The first baffle plate is configured as consisting of two vertically extending sections, a first section and a third section. The first and third sections are connected by a baffle plate that slopes upwards towards the side wall of the water tank body from bottom to top. This makes the distance between the first section and the side wall of the water tank body greater than the distance between the third section and the side wall of the water tank body, increasing the drainage capacity of the drainage tank by increasing the bottom width. This ensures water exchange within the water tank body and prevents water from entering the mold, thus improving the cooling effect while enhancing the safety of the cooling operation.

[0041] Embodiment 1 of the horizontal casting machine water tank provided by this utility model:

[0042] like Figures 1 to 5 As shown, the horizontal casting machine water tank includes a water tank body 1 installed on the frame 2. The water tank body 1 extends along the conveying direction of the horizontal casting machine. An adjustable baffle is provided on each of the left and right sides of the bottom of the water tank body 1. The adjustable baffle and the side wall of the water tank body 1 form a drainage trough 3 for drainage.

[0043] Regarding the adjustable baffle plate: The adjustable baffle plate includes a first baffle plate fixedly installed at the bottom of the water tank body 1 and a second baffle plate 7 connected to the top of the first baffle plate. The first baffle plate includes a first plate segment 4, a second plate segment 5, and a third plate segment 6 connected sequentially from bottom to top. The first plate segment 4 and the third plate segment 6 both extend vertically upward. The second plate segment 5 is inclined from bottom to top toward the side wall of the water tank body 1, so that the distance between the first plate segment 4 and the side wall of the water tank body 1 is greater than the distance between the third plate segment 6 and the side wall of the water tank body 1. The third plate segment 6 has a vertically extending slot, and the second baffle plate 7 has a bolt hole. The second baffle plate 7 and the third plate segment 6 are connected by bolts 8 that pass through the bolt holes. The bolts 8 are fitted with nuts 9 to ensure the reliability of the connection.

[0044] In order to supply water to the main body of the water tank 1, a water inlet is provided at the bottom of the main body of the water tank 1, and a water inlet component 10 is provided at the water inlet. The water inlet component 10 has a water inlet hole for supplying water to the main body of the water tank 1.

[0045] Specifically, there is one water inlet, which is located at the center of the bottom of the main body 1 of the water tank. The cross-section of the water inlet 10 is a trapezoid that is narrow at the top and wide at the bottom. The water outlet is set on the two inclined sides of the trapezoid. Alternatively, the cross-section of the water inlet 10 is rectangular, and water outlets are provided on the sides facing the two first plate segments 4.

[0046] In addition, connectors 12 are welded to the four corners of the bottom of the main body 1 of the water tank. The connectors 12 have first threaded holes, and the frame 2 has corresponding second threaded holes. The main body 1 of the water tank is installed on the frame 2 by passing bolts 8 through the first threaded holes and the second threaded holes. The bolts 8 are equipped with nuts 9.

[0047] Specifically, connector 12 is an angle steel.

[0048] The working principle of the horizontal casting machine water tank provided by this utility model is as follows: The main body 1 of the water tank is installed on the frame 2 by bolts 8. Then, the installation height of the second baffle 7 is adjusted to adapt to the height of the molten aluminum in the mold 14. Then, water is supplied to the main body 1 of the water tank through the water supply pipe 13 connected to the water inlet. The cold water flows from the middle of the main body 1 of the water tank to both sides, and the hot water that heats up after contacting the mold 14 enters the drain trough 3 from the upper part of both sides of the main body 1 of the water tank. The entry of cold water and the discharge of hot water maintain a dynamic balance, so that the mold 14 can be continuously cooled.
